summaryrefslogtreecommitdiff
path: root/arch/arm/mach-tegra/edp.c
diff options
context:
space:
mode:
authorPeter Boonstoppel <pboonstoppel@nvidia.com>2011-08-10 17:38:44 -0700
committerDan Willemsen <dwillemsen@nvidia.com>2011-11-30 21:48:15 -0800
commit881f505bd9d8a5c84c84f5b105a08ee2ec1d6a44 (patch)
treead930670516688892606c1e6026ec29d9ee42e35 /arch/arm/mach-tegra/edp.c
parent5f9ff000af678fc7944452ee88c2ead6dac139fc (diff)
ARM: tegra: power: Update to EDP table
- updated EDP table for AP30 A02 2.5A to match data from Bug 844268 - updated EDP cap for single core on AP30 A02 to 1.3Ghz - changed EDP table for A01 to match AP30 A02 Original-Change-Id: I1722768f235d63a2f311d082d8126ba071226eb6 Reviewed-on: http://git-master/r/46482 Reviewed-by: Peter Boonstoppel <pboonstoppel@nvidia.com> Tested-by: Peter Boonstoppel <pboonstoppel@nvidia.com> Reviewed-by: Diwakar Tundlam <dtundlam@nvidia.com> Reviewed-by: Aleksandr Frid <afrid@nvidia.com> Reviewed-by: Scott Williams <scwilliams@nvidia.com> Rebase-Id: Rc98aaffd4568b9ad642696eef5f559d9c7fd7237
Diffstat (limited to 'arch/arm/mach-tegra/edp.c')
-rw-r--r--arch/arm/mach-tegra/edp.c125
1 files changed, 63 insertions, 62 deletions
diff --git a/arch/arm/mach-tegra/edp.c b/arch/arm/mach-tegra/edp.c
index b86308ded50a..a8514488dc65 100644
--- a/arch/arm/mach-tegra/edp.c
+++ b/arch/arm/mach-tegra/edp.c
@@ -39,68 +39,69 @@ static int edp_limits_size;
* comes first
*/
static char __initdata tegra_edp_map[] = {
- 0x00, 0x3d, 0x2d, 0x8c, 0x82, 0x82, 0x82, 0x00,
- 0x3d, 0x3c, 0x8c, 0x82, 0x82, 0x82, 0x00, 0x3d,
- 0x4b, 0x8c, 0x82, 0x82, 0x82, 0x00, 0x3d, 0x5a,
- 0x8c, 0x82, 0x82, 0x82, 0x00, 0x32, 0x2d, 0x8c,
- 0x82, 0x82, 0x82, 0x00, 0x32, 0x3c, 0x8c, 0x82,
- 0x82, 0x82, 0x00, 0x32, 0x4b, 0x8c, 0x82, 0x82,
- 0x78, 0x00, 0x32, 0x5a, 0x8c, 0x82, 0x82, 0x6e,
- 0x00, 0x28, 0x2d, 0x8c, 0x82, 0x82, 0x78, 0x00,
- 0x28, 0x3c, 0x8c, 0x82, 0x82, 0x73, 0x00, 0x28,
- 0x4b, 0x8c, 0x82, 0x78, 0x6e, 0x00, 0x28, 0x5a,
- 0x8c, 0x82, 0x73, 0x5f, 0x00, 0x23, 0x2d, 0x8c,
- 0x82, 0x82, 0x6e, 0x00, 0x23, 0x3c, 0x8c, 0x82,
- 0x78, 0x69, 0x00, 0x23, 0x4b, 0x8c, 0x82, 0x73,
- 0x5f, 0x00, 0x23, 0x5a, 0x8c, 0x82, 0x69, 0x55,
- 0x01, 0x2f, 0x2d, 0x8c, 0x78, 0x78, 0x78, 0x01,
- 0x2f, 0x3c, 0x8c, 0x78, 0x78, 0x78, 0x01, 0x2f,
- 0x4b, 0x8c, 0x78, 0x78, 0x78, 0x01, 0x2f, 0x5a,
- 0x8c, 0x78, 0x78, 0x78, 0x01, 0x28, 0x2d, 0x8c,
- 0x78, 0x78, 0x78, 0x01, 0x28, 0x3c, 0x8c, 0x78,
- 0x78, 0x78, 0x01, 0x28, 0x4b, 0x8c, 0x78, 0x78,
- 0x73, 0x01, 0x28, 0x5a, 0x8c, 0x78, 0x73, 0x69,
- 0x01, 0x23, 0x2d, 0x8c, 0x78, 0x78, 0x78, 0x01,
- 0x23, 0x3c, 0x8c, 0x78, 0x78, 0x6e, 0x01, 0x23,
- 0x4b, 0x8c, 0x78, 0x78, 0x64, 0x01, 0x23, 0x5a,
- 0x8c, 0x78, 0x6e, 0x5a, 0x01, 0x1e, 0x2d, 0x8c,
- 0x78, 0x78, 0x69, 0x01, 0x1e, 0x3c, 0x8c, 0x78,
- 0x78, 0x64, 0x01, 0x1e, 0x4b, 0x8c, 0x78, 0x6e,
- 0x5a, 0x01, 0x1e, 0x5a, 0x8c, 0x78, 0x64, 0x5a,
- 0x01, 0x19, 0x23, 0x82, 0x78, 0x70, 0x5c, 0x01,
- 0x19, 0x32, 0x82, 0x78, 0x6c, 0x56, 0x01, 0x19,
- 0x3c, 0x82, 0x78, 0x66, 0x52, 0x01, 0x19, 0x46,
- 0x82, 0x78, 0x60, 0x4e, 0x01, 0x19, 0x50, 0x82,
- 0x78, 0x5c, 0x4a, 0x01, 0x19, 0x5a, 0x82, 0x72,
- 0x58, 0x40, 0x02, 0x3d, 0x2d, 0x8c, 0x82, 0x82,
- 0x82, 0x02, 0x3d, 0x3c, 0x8c, 0x82, 0x82, 0x82,
- 0x02, 0x3d, 0x4b, 0x8c, 0x82, 0x82, 0x82, 0x02,
- 0x3d, 0x5a, 0x8c, 0x82, 0x82, 0x82, 0x02, 0x32,
- 0x2d, 0x8c, 0x82, 0x82, 0x82, 0x02, 0x32, 0x3c,
- 0x8c, 0x82, 0x82, 0x82, 0x02, 0x32, 0x4b, 0x8c,
- 0x82, 0x82, 0x78, 0x02, 0x32, 0x5a, 0x8c, 0x82,
- 0x82, 0x6e, 0x02, 0x28, 0x2d, 0x8c, 0x82, 0x82,
- 0x78, 0x02, 0x28, 0x3c, 0x8c, 0x82, 0x82, 0x73,
- 0x02, 0x28, 0x4b, 0x8c, 0x82, 0x78, 0x6e, 0x02,
- 0x28, 0x5a, 0x8c, 0x82, 0x73, 0x5f, 0x02, 0x23,
- 0x2d, 0x8c, 0x82, 0x82, 0x6e, 0x02, 0x23, 0x3c,
- 0x8c, 0x82, 0x78, 0x69, 0x02, 0x23, 0x4b, 0x8c,
- 0x82, 0x73, 0x5f, 0x02, 0x23, 0x5a, 0x8c, 0x82,
- 0x69, 0x55, 0x03, 0x3d, 0x2d, 0x8c, 0x82, 0x82,
- 0x82, 0x03, 0x3d, 0x3c, 0x8c, 0x82, 0x82, 0x82,
- 0x03, 0x3d, 0x4b, 0x8c, 0x82, 0x82, 0x82, 0x03,
- 0x3d, 0x5a, 0x8c, 0x82, 0x82, 0x82, 0x03, 0x32,
- 0x2d, 0x8c, 0x82, 0x82, 0x82, 0x03, 0x32, 0x3c,
- 0x8c, 0x82, 0x82, 0x82, 0x03, 0x32, 0x4b, 0x8c,
- 0x82, 0x82, 0x73, 0x03, 0x32, 0x5a, 0x8c, 0x82,
- 0x82, 0x6e, 0x03, 0x28, 0x2d, 0x8c, 0x82, 0x82,
- 0x78, 0x03, 0x28, 0x3c, 0x8c, 0x82, 0x82, 0x73,
- 0x03, 0x28, 0x4b, 0x8c, 0x82, 0x7d, 0x6e, 0x03,
- 0x28, 0x5a, 0x8c, 0x82, 0x73, 0x5f, 0x03, 0x23,
- 0x2d, 0x8c, 0x82, 0x82, 0x6e, 0x03, 0x23, 0x3c,
- 0x8c, 0x82, 0x78, 0x6e, 0x03, 0x23, 0x4b, 0x8c,
- 0x82, 0x78, 0x5f, 0x03, 0x23, 0x5a, 0x8c, 0x82,
- 0x6e, 0x5a,
+ 0x00, 0x2f, 0x2d, 0x82, 0x78, 0x78, 0x78, 0x00,
+ 0x2f, 0x3c, 0x82, 0x78, 0x78, 0x78, 0x00, 0x2f,
+ 0x4b, 0x82, 0x78, 0x78, 0x78, 0x00, 0x2f, 0x5a,
+ 0x82, 0x78, 0x78, 0x78, 0x00, 0x28, 0x2d, 0x82,
+ 0x78, 0x78, 0x78, 0x00, 0x28, 0x3c, 0x82, 0x78,
+ 0x78, 0x78, 0x00, 0x28, 0x4b, 0x82, 0x78, 0x78,
+ 0x73, 0x00, 0x28, 0x5a, 0x82, 0x78, 0x73, 0x69,
+ 0x00, 0x23, 0x2d, 0x82, 0x78, 0x78, 0x78, 0x00,
+ 0x23, 0x3c, 0x82, 0x78, 0x78, 0x6e, 0x00, 0x23,
+ 0x4b, 0x82, 0x78, 0x78, 0x64, 0x00, 0x23, 0x5a,
+ 0x82, 0x78, 0x6e, 0x5a, 0x00, 0x1e, 0x2d, 0x82,
+ 0x78, 0x78, 0x69, 0x00, 0x1e, 0x3c, 0x82, 0x78,
+ 0x78, 0x64, 0x00, 0x1e, 0x4b, 0x82, 0x78, 0x6e,
+ 0x5a, 0x00, 0x1e, 0x5a, 0x82, 0x78, 0x64, 0x5a,
+ 0x00, 0x19, 0x2d, 0x82, 0x78, 0x6e, 0x5a, 0x00,
+ 0x19, 0x3c, 0x82, 0x78, 0x69, 0x55, 0x00, 0x19,
+ 0x4b, 0x82, 0x78, 0x5f, 0x4b, 0x00, 0x19, 0x5a,
+ 0x82, 0x73, 0x5a, 0x3c, 0x01, 0x2f, 0x2d, 0x82,
+ 0x78, 0x78, 0x78, 0x01, 0x2f, 0x3c, 0x82, 0x78,
+ 0x78, 0x78, 0x01, 0x2f, 0x4b, 0x82, 0x78, 0x78,
+ 0x78, 0x01, 0x2f, 0x5a, 0x82, 0x78, 0x78, 0x78,
+ 0x01, 0x28, 0x2d, 0x82, 0x78, 0x78, 0x78, 0x01,
+ 0x28, 0x3c, 0x82, 0x78, 0x78, 0x78, 0x01, 0x28,
+ 0x4b, 0x82, 0x78, 0x78, 0x73, 0x01, 0x28, 0x5a,
+ 0x82, 0x78, 0x73, 0x69, 0x01, 0x23, 0x2d, 0x82,
+ 0x78, 0x78, 0x78, 0x01, 0x23, 0x3c, 0x82, 0x78,
+ 0x78, 0x6e, 0x01, 0x23, 0x4b, 0x82, 0x78, 0x78,
+ 0x64, 0x01, 0x23, 0x5a, 0x82, 0x78, 0x6e, 0x5a,
+ 0x01, 0x1e, 0x2d, 0x82, 0x78, 0x78, 0x69, 0x01,
+ 0x1e, 0x3c, 0x82, 0x78, 0x78, 0x64, 0x01, 0x1e,
+ 0x4b, 0x82, 0x78, 0x6e, 0x5a, 0x01, 0x1e, 0x5a,
+ 0x82, 0x78, 0x64, 0x5a, 0x01, 0x19, 0x2d, 0x82,
+ 0x78, 0x6e, 0x5a, 0x01, 0x19, 0x3c, 0x82, 0x78,
+ 0x69, 0x55, 0x01, 0x19, 0x4b, 0x82, 0x78, 0x5f,
+ 0x4b, 0x01, 0x19, 0x5a, 0x82, 0x73, 0x5a, 0x3c,
+ 0x02, 0x3d, 0x2d, 0x8c, 0x82, 0x82, 0x82, 0x02,
+ 0x3d, 0x3c, 0x8c, 0x82, 0x82, 0x82, 0x02, 0x3d,
+ 0x4b, 0x8c, 0x82, 0x82, 0x82, 0x02, 0x3d, 0x5a,
+ 0x8c, 0x82, 0x82, 0x82, 0x02, 0x32, 0x2d, 0x8c,
+ 0x82, 0x82, 0x82, 0x02, 0x32, 0x3c, 0x8c, 0x82,
+ 0x82, 0x82, 0x02, 0x32, 0x4b, 0x8c, 0x82, 0x82,
+ 0x78, 0x02, 0x32, 0x5a, 0x8c, 0x82, 0x82, 0x6e,
+ 0x02, 0x28, 0x2d, 0x8c, 0x82, 0x82, 0x78, 0x02,
+ 0x28, 0x3c, 0x8c, 0x82, 0x82, 0x73, 0x02, 0x28,
+ 0x4b, 0x8c, 0x82, 0x78, 0x6e, 0x02, 0x28, 0x5a,
+ 0x8c, 0x82, 0x73, 0x5f, 0x02, 0x23, 0x2d, 0x8c,
+ 0x82, 0x82, 0x6e, 0x02, 0x23, 0x3c, 0x8c, 0x82,
+ 0x78, 0x69, 0x02, 0x23, 0x4b, 0x8c, 0x82, 0x73,
+ 0x5f, 0x02, 0x23, 0x5a, 0x8c, 0x82, 0x69, 0x55,
+ 0x03, 0x3d, 0x2d, 0x8c, 0x82, 0x82, 0x82, 0x03,
+ 0x3d, 0x3c, 0x8c, 0x82, 0x82, 0x82, 0x03, 0x3d,
+ 0x4b, 0x8c, 0x82, 0x82, 0x82, 0x03, 0x3d, 0x5a,
+ 0x8c, 0x82, 0x82, 0x82, 0x03, 0x32, 0x2d, 0x8c,
+ 0x82, 0x82, 0x82, 0x03, 0x32, 0x3c, 0x8c, 0x82,
+ 0x82, 0x82, 0x03, 0x32, 0x4b, 0x8c, 0x82, 0x82,
+ 0x73, 0x03, 0x32, 0x5a, 0x8c, 0x82, 0x82, 0x6e,
+ 0x03, 0x28, 0x2d, 0x8c, 0x82, 0x82, 0x78, 0x03,
+ 0x28, 0x3c, 0x8c, 0x82, 0x82, 0x73, 0x03, 0x28,
+ 0x4b, 0x8c, 0x82, 0x7d, 0x6e, 0x03, 0x28, 0x5a,
+ 0x8c, 0x82, 0x73, 0x5f, 0x03, 0x23, 0x2d, 0x8c,
+ 0x82, 0x82, 0x6e, 0x03, 0x23, 0x3c, 0x8c, 0x82,
+ 0x78, 0x6e, 0x03, 0x23, 0x4b, 0x8c, 0x82, 0x78,
+ 0x5f, 0x03, 0x23, 0x5a, 0x8c, 0x82, 0x6e, 0x5a,
};